August 1, 2025If your marketing budget’s tight (or even if it’s not), one question always comes up:
“Should I focus on SEO or pay for ads?”
The answer depends on your goals, your timeline, and how much you’re willing to play the long game.
🔍 SEO: The Long Game That Pays Off
Search Engine Optimization (SEO) helps your website show up organically in search engines like Google. It’s built through optimized content, clean site structure, backlinks, and relevance.
Pros:
- Brings in long-term, sustainable traffic
- Builds brand authority and trust
- Cheaper over time
- Improves your whole website
Cons:
- Takes time to see results
- Needs consistent content and updates
- Algorithm changes can impact ranking
💸 Paid Ads: The Fast-Track Option
Google Ads, Facebook Ads, sponsored content, you pay for visibility upfront.
Pros:
- Instant traffic and leads
- Targeted reach (location, age, interest, etc.)
- Great for launches, promos, or testing new offers
Cons:
- Expensive if not optimized
- Traffic disappears when the budget runs out
- Doesn’t improve your organic visibility
🧠 Which One Is Right for You?
| You Should Prioritize SEO If… | You Should Focus on Paid Ads If… |
|---|---|
| You want to build long-term traffic | You need fast results now |
| Your budget is limited | You have money to test and tweak |
| You already have helpful content | You’re launching something new |
